projects
/
chise
/
xemacs-chise.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ge `chinese-isoir165'.
[chise/xemacs-chise.git]
/
src
/
dgif_lib.c
diff --git
a/src/dgif_lib.c
b/src/dgif_lib.c
index
d56832d
..
b53b85e
100644
(file)
--- a/
src/dgif_lib.c
+++ b/
src/dgif_lib.c
@@
-110,9
+110,9
@@
void DGifInitRead(GifFileType *GifFile)
/* The GIF Version number is ignored at this time. Maybe we should do */
/* something more useful with it. */
Buf[GIF_STAMP_LEN] = 0;
/* The GIF Version number is ignored at this time. Maybe we should do */
/* something more useful with it. */
Buf[GIF_STAMP_LEN] = 0;
- if (strncmp(GIF_STAMP, Buf, GIF_VERSION_POS) != 0) {
+ if (strncmp(GIF_STAMP, (const char *) Buf, GIF_VERSION_POS) != 0) {
GifInternError(GifFile, D_GIF_ERR_NOT_GIF_FILE);
GifInternError(GifFile, D_GIF_ERR_NOT_GIF_FILE);
- }
+ }
DGifGetScreenDesc(GifFile);
}
DGifGetScreenDesc(GifFile);
}
@@
-249,7
+249,7
@@
void DGifGetImageDesc(GifFileType *GifFile)
MakeMapObject (GifFile->Image.ColorMap->ColorCount,
GifFile->Image.ColorMap->Colors);
}
MakeMapObject (GifFile->Image.ColorMap->ColorCount,
GifFile->Image.ColorMap->Colors);
}
- sp->RasterBits = (GifPixelType *)NULL;
+ sp->RasterBits = NULL;
sp->ExtensionBlockCount = 0;
sp->ExtensionBlocks = (ExtensionBlock *)NULL;
}
sp->ExtensionBlockCount = 0;
sp->ExtensionBlocks = (ExtensionBlock *)NULL;
}
@@
-745,7
+745,7
@@
void DGifSlurp(GifFileType *GifFile)
ImageSize = sp->ImageDesc.Width * sp->ImageDesc.Height;
sp->RasterBits
ImageSize = sp->ImageDesc.Width * sp->ImageDesc.Height;
sp->RasterBits
- = (GifPixelType*) malloc(ImageSize * sizeof(GifPixelType));
+ = (GifPixelType*) malloc (ImageSize * sizeof(GifPixelType));
DGifGetLine(GifFile, sp->RasterBits, ImageSize);
break;
DGifGetLine(GifFile, sp->RasterBits, ImageSize);
break;
@@
-856,7
+856,7
@@
SavedImage *MakeSavedImage(GifFileType *GifFile, SavedImage *CopyFrom)
CopyFrom->ImageDesc.ColorMap->Colors);
/* next, the raster */
CopyFrom->ImageDesc.ColorMap->Colors);
/* next, the raster */
- sp->RasterBits = (char *)malloc(sizeof(GifPixelType)
+ sp->RasterBits = (GifPixelType *) malloc(sizeof(GifPixelType)
* CopyFrom->ImageDesc.Height
* CopyFrom->ImageDesc.Width);
memcpy(sp->RasterBits,
* CopyFrom->ImageDesc.Height
* CopyFrom->ImageDesc.Width);
memcpy(sp->RasterBits,
@@
-911,7
+911,7
@@
void FreeSavedImages(GifFileType *GifFile)
* Miscellaneous utility functions *
******************************************************************************/
* Miscellaneous utility functions *
******************************************************************************/
-int BitSize(int n)
+static int BitSize(int n)
/* return smallest bitfield size n will fit in */
{
register int i;
/* return smallest bitfield size n will fit in */
{
register int i;